St. Cecilia is the patron saint of music & musicians. This beautiful plaque is produced by a revival workshop in Bath, England and each piece is hand cast and finished by a team of craftsmen using traditional methods and the finest British Gypsum plaster. Plaque measures apprximately 6. 5 x 9. 25 inches.
